Kresovus’ Shadow

13 day timer
Rewards: XP, Guardian of Linvak Tukal title, Balor’s Robe, Chorizite Pea, and a chance to upgrade a piece of old lugian items from the Arm, Mind, Heart quest.
Weapons: Fire, Shadow-slayer, Virindi-slayer, and bludgeoning/slashing
Difficulty: Medium
Quest Type: Puzzle
Restriction: Bur Recall quest must be accomplished beforehand within the previous 13 days.

Speak to Oswent the Pale at (25.7n 49.2e) in Cragstone to learn that there is more you can do to take out the imposter of Lord Kresovus; take him out. You will be given a Royal Summons and sent to Linvak Tukal.

Head to Linvak Tukal and head up the ramps to Kresovus. Give him the Royal Summons and suddenly this trap of ours seems to be turned. No matter, use the chest behind him, much like you did before to flag for this mission.

The drop is safe to buff in and everything seems fine until you venture down ramp and in comes the imposter! This part will seem nostalgic for the those who flagged for this. You will need to mow down the spawn and then bust down the door with wall spells or flat out bashing. When this is done head into the room and go into the portal.

This drop will be hot. Clear the spawns and in the middle of the room will be a Pristine White Mattekar Hide sitting atop an altar. Make sure everyone has one and then use the altar itself to open the doors and head into the next dungeon.

From the drop head to a large boulder. This trial will test your strength. In order to move the boulder you must either pass the skill check test involving strength or bust it apart. Most melees should be able to simply move it by double clicking it, for the rest of us; smash it.

Below the rock you will find the corpse of Oswent’s Associate, Phlynt. Loot the Hidden Note and the Phial of Chorizite. The note provides the lore while the phial will have a use later on. Head down and you will find the first incarnation of Shadow Kresovus accompanied with Abyssal Shadow Lugians.

Note: Each person will need to kill this boss and is easiest done by having each person solo him one at a time. He respawns every 5 minutes. After that is done head into the next dungeon.

This will be yet another puzzle for you to figure out. Once you begin, you have 5 minutes to complete it. If you fail to complete it in that time or make more than 3 mistakes during this trial you will be sent to the beginning of the previous trial (you will not have to kill Shadow Kresovus in the prior trial however).

This puzzle seems daunting but is accomplished easily by doing the following steps in order:

1 - Talk to the Pillar of the Mind (this will spawn everything)

2 - Pick up all the Red, Yellow, and White stones that will spawn on your left.

3 - Move to the bags in the front of the room, there are three of them.

4 - Give the bag on the left (west) side white stones until the bag tells you it has 3 white stones, 0 red stones, and 0 yellow stones.

5 - Give the bag in the middle yellow stones until the bag tells you it has 3 yellow stones, 0 red stones, and 0 white stones.

6 - Give the bag on the right (east) side red stones until the bag tells you it has 3 red stones, 0 yellow stones, and 0 white stones

7 - You will now have a number of stones left in your inventory that you will have to distribute on the scales on the eastern side of the room; head over to them.

8 - For the basket on the left (north) side give the following: 1 red stone, 2 yellow stones, and 3 white stones.

9 - For the basket on the right (south) side give the following: 2 red stones and 2 yellow stones.

10 - Speak to the Pillar of the Mind to finish the test

You may continue to the Trial of the Heart.

You will now be able to move into the next room where the next portal awaits you. You must use it like a summoned portal but the result won’t be normal. Immediately, Shadow Kresovus and numerous Virindi will be summoned.

Note: Each person will need to kill this boss and is easiest done by having each person solo him one at a time. He respawns every 5 minutes. After that is done head into the next dungeon.

The drop here is safe and will begin the final trial. Speak to the Pillar of the Heart to begin. You will find a hall way with 7 alcoves, each containing relics and treasure highly valued to the Lugians. However, one is prized above all and yet it is not an item. In the second alcove on the left is a Painting of the Building of Linvak Tukal hanging on the left wall. Double click on it. Now head back to the pillar and use it to pass the trial.

If you make more than 3 mistakes during this trial you will be sent to the beginning of the previous trial (you will not have to kill Shadow Kresovus in the prior trial however).

Head through the door and prepare for another encounter with Shadow Kresovus, who is looking more and more shadowy by the minute. Beside him you will find the true Lord Kresovus bound in a magical cage!

Note: Each person will need to kill this boss and is easiest done by having each person solo him one at a time. He respawns every 5 minutes. After that each player must speak to Lord Kresovus and then give the Phial of Chorizite from earlier (or pick up some now where Shadow Kresovus fell) to the cage to dispel it and free Lord Kresovus!
After everyone has freed Kresovus and pushed back the imposter make sure you all are freshly rebuffed and then enter the final portal. This drop is hot and you’ll need to be careful.

Note: Everyone will need to kill him to loot the sigil. When done take either portal back to Linvak Tukal and speak with the true Lord Kresovus. Lord Kresovus will have a lot to say to you so get ready for all your hard-earned rewards.

Remember that mattekar fur from before? Give it to Lord Kresovus and he will lament the death of his friend, Balor, but allows you to keep the hide. Bring this cherished item to Yi Yo-Jin in Neydisa Castle to get your robe

The robe looks like a dyed white faran robe with green trim, banes to al 530, has minor frost ward and gelidite’s blessing and you need to be level 120 to wield. Seek out Auritis in Linvak Tukal (right form the drop, up ramp) and give him any of the items gleaned from the Arm, Heart, and Mind quest to received upgraded items. Here is a list of the items you can upgrade:

Bastion of Tukal
Crest of Kings
Helm of Crag
Staff of Clarity
Sceptre of Tremendous Might
Spear of Purity
Sleeves of Inexhaustibility

Note: All items are level 120+ to wield and you can only upgrade one item per quest run.

Wearing multiple items of the “Guardian Gear” results in the following, hidden, cantrips:

Any 2 items:
Epic Coordination
Major Bow
Moderate Endruance

Any 3 items:
Epic Coordination
Epic Focus
Major War Magic
Moderate Endurance
Moderate Self


Any 4 items:
Epic Coordination
Epic Focus
Epic Strength
Major Spear
Major Mace
Moderate Endurance
Moderate Self

Balor’s Robe appears to not have any relations to the Guardian Gear cantrips.

When you do it again you will only have to face the end boss and return the sigil back to Lord Kresovus.

You give Lord Kresovus Sigil of Linvak Tukal.
Lord Kresovus shakes his head in wonder, "He keeps returning. When will that imposter learn that Guardian's like yourself will never allow him back?"
Lord Kresovus gives you Powdered Chorizite Pea.

Lord Kresovus tells you, "Take this Chorizite Pea. I have also given permission to Auritis to upgrade any of the armor or weapons of the Arm, Mind and Heart that you may have. Speak with him to find out more."

Lord Kresovus tells you, "Thank you for freeing me human. My people and I owe you more than can ever be repaid."
Lord Kresovus tells you, "The Guardians report they have been unsucessful in removing the darkness from the last of the chambers below. I suspect we have not seen the last of this Shadow Kresovus."

Return in 13 to fight Shadow Kresovus again to earn another Pea and another piece to upgrade, good luck!
